Meet the owner

Peter is looking for a passionate restoration mechanic to take the car off him and restore this super-rare car to former glory.

The car has by and large been completely disassembled mechanically and looks to be sorted out into different sections. Peter tells us the car was originally owned by a French lady living in the UK some years ago.

Peter has assured us that this is a complete car, although he is still waiting for some parts to be sent to him, and is a great restoration project for anyone daring enough to get to work on this rare example.

History and Paperwork

There is not much history that comes with the car apart from its original registration booklet and some MOT papers down the years. As part of the sale, Peter is offering the “VLN 21” number plate you see attached to the car which is seen as a very desirable combination, generally worth between £5,000 – £6,000 on the market today.
